- Sreerag SreeNov 19, 2023 · 2 years agoA USDT hardware wallet offers several security features to protect your digital assets. Firstly, it uses a secure element chip that stores your private keys offline, making it resistant to hacking attempts. Additionally, these wallets often have a built-in screen and buttons, allowing you to verify and confirm transactions directly on the device, minimizing the risk of phishing attacks. Some wallets also support multi-signature functionality, requiring multiple approvals to access your funds. Furthermore, many hardware wallets employ encryption to secure your private keys and provide backup options to prevent loss of funds. Overall, a USDT hardware wallet offers robust security measures to safeguard your digital assets.
